A guided exploration for like-minded travellers encompassing everything from the country’s most famed architectural wonders to its spectacular wilderness.

Designed for those with a shared affinity for culture, history and nature, this care-free journey allows for complete immersion into India’s most notable destinations. Leave navigation and guidance to your local tour manager as you focus on absorbing the remarkable at each turn.

Travelling as a group in safety and comfort, you’ll get to observe every spectacle, from an evening Hindu ritual in Amritsar to the Taj Mahal glistening at sunrise. Time spent in the heart of Ranthambhore National Park with a naturalist also allows you to gain valuable insights into the lives of tigers, with open-air safaris providing plenty of opportunities to spot these big cats in the wild.
